Obituary for Mark W. Clifford

Mark W.  Clifford
CIifford, Mark W.

Of Lackawanna, NY, July 24, 2017 at the age of 75, surrounded by family and friends under the care of Hospice Buffalo in Cheektowaga, NY. Loving husband of 48 years to Carole (nee Coleman) Clifford; loving son of the late George and Rita (nee Klauk) Clifford; dearest brother of the late George Jr. (Marge), Margaret, Michael (late Dorothy), and Elizabeth (John) Reinig; also survived by Tim (Peg), Charles (Kathy), Catherine (Michael) Gawronski, Edward (Karen), Rob (Kathy), and Jim (Maria); brother-in-law to Marge Coleman, Mary Ellen (Tom) Loncto, Edward (Linda) Coleman and the late George (Beverly) Coleman; additionally survived by over 70 loving nieces and nephews. Mark was a long-time member of the local Patriots Club and an Army Vietnam veteran. The family will be present on Thursday from 2-8PM at the (Blasdell/Lackawanna Chapel) JOHN J. KACZOR FUNERAL HOME, INC. 3450 South Park Ave., and where prayers will be said Friday morning at 8:30 AM followed by a Mass of Christian Burial at 9:30AM at Our Mother of Good Counsel Church. Entombment will follow in Holy Cross Cemetery. In lieu of flowers, memorial donations may be made in Mark’s name to the Hospice Foundation of WNY.
